Written Answers. - Pneumonococcal Vaccine.

Liz O'Donnell

Question:

100 Ms O'Donnell asked the Minister for Health the reason the pneumonococcal pneumonia vaccine is not available free from community care departments of the health boards for administering to at-risk individuals; and if he will make a statement on the matter. [20638/96]

Limerick East): Pneumonococcal vaccine is not available free of charge from health boards because it is not part of our national immunisation programme.
